Adobe has released Animate CC, formerly known as Flash Professional, as part of its effort to move away from its proprietary plug-in and runtime in favour of HTML5 Canvas and WebGL. The company announced its intentions at the end of November 2015, explaining that “we completely rewrote the tool over the past few years to …

    Flash Pro != Flash Plugin

    It's worth noting that Flash Professional/Animate is a content authoring tool and not the Flash Player browser plugin.

    Granted, the browser plugin is likely exactly what comments here describe, however my recollection of the authoring tool was as a great graphics package with a powerful language that allowed for rapid prototyping and cross platform support. (in-application code editing was a pig, but there were some great editors available)

    I've not used Flash Pro in many years, but if Adobe could take the authoring tool (with support for ActionScript3) and shift the primary export to HTML5, no-plugins required, I'd certainly consider using it again over plain old javascript. It'd then be as safe as anything else on the internet...

    "Flash" is undeniably a dirty word, as can be seen from some of the comments, it's not surprising they've decided to phase it out.
